How much does structural steel detailing cost?

The cost of structural steel detailing typically ranges from $1.50 to $3.00 per square foot of the project, depending on complexity, size, and the detailer's experience. Detailed drawings and 3D modeling may increase the price, and some detailers charge hourly rates between $50 and $150. Costs can vary based on project scope and deadlines.

What are some common challenges Structural Steel Detailers face when coordinating with engineers and fabricators?

Structural Steel Detailers often encounter challenges when interpreting design intent from engineers and ensuring that shop drawings accurately reflect these specifications. Effective communication is crucial, as detailers must clarify discrepancies and resolve questions regarding connections, materials, or dimensions. Additionally, coordinating with fabricators requires attention to fabrication methods and sequencing, as well as adapting to changes or revisions during the project lifecycle. Developing strong collaboration skills and staying organized can help overcome these challenges and ensure smooth project delivery.

What are Structural Steel Detailers?

Structural Steel Detailers are professionals who create detailed drawings and plans for the fabrication and erection of structural steel components used in construction projects such as buildings, bridges, and industrial structures. They translate engineering and architectural designs into precise instructions that steel fabricators and erectors use to assemble the steel framework. Their work involves using specialized software to ensure accuracy, compliance with codes, and proper fit of all steel parts. Effective detailing helps prevent costly errors and delays during construction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Structural Steel Detailer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Structural Steel Detailer, you need a solid understanding of structural engineering principles, blueprint reading, and drafting, typically supported by a relevant associate degree or technical certification. Proficiency in specialized software such as AutoCAD, Tekla Structures, or SDS/2 is essential for creating accurate fabrication and erection drawings. Attention to detail, strong problem-solving skills, and effective communication with engineers and fabricators are crucial soft skills in this role. These abilities ensure the safe, efficient, and precise construction of steel structures, minimizing costly errors and project delays.

What is the difference between Structural Steel Detailer vs Steel Fabricator?

AspectStructural Steel DetailerSteel Fabricator
CredentialsCAD certifications, technical trainingWelding certifications, technical skills
Work EnvironmentDesign offices, CAD softwareManufacturing plants, workshops
Industry UsageDesigning and detailing steel structuresManufacturing steel components
Common Search IntentDesign, detailing, drawingsFabrication, manufacturing, assembly

The Structural Steel Detailer focuses on creating detailed drawings and models for steel structures using CAD software, working primarily in design offices. In contrast, the Steel Fabricator is involved in manufacturing steel components in workshops or factories. While both roles require technical skills and industry knowledge, their work environments and responsibilities differ significantly, with detailers emphasizing design and fabricators focusing on production.

How to become a structural detailer?

To become a structural steel detailer, typically one needs a high school diploma or equivalent, followed by training or education in drafting, engineering, or construction technology. Proficiency in CAD software such as AutoCAD or Tekla Structures, along with knowledge of steel framing and building codes, is essential; gaining experience through apprenticeships or on-the-job training can also be beneficial.

What Does a Structural Steel Detailer Do?

Structural steel detailers create structural steel drawings and prepare steel erection plans for buildings, bridges, and miscellaneous steel items. In this role, you utilize detailing software, such as SDS/2 software, and computer-assisted design (CAD) programs to draft your blueprints. As a structural steel detailer, you gather information on community and environmental factors of the area, discuss the specifications and expectations of the project with your client, review small-scale models, manage the preparation of the build project, and ensure the structure meets building standards. You also plan and collaborate with fabricators, architects, and other engineers throughout the project to ensure you complete the project by the deadline and within budget.

Summary/Objective:

We are seeking a Senior Tekla Detailer to join our team and play a key role in producing high-quality structural steel fabrication drawings. This position requires a strong understanding of fabrication and construction processes, as well as the ability to work collaboratively with engineers, project managers, and fabricators. In this senior-level role, you will help lead projects and give direction to junior detailers.

Essential Functions:

  • Lead Tekla modelling and detailing for complex projects, define standards, and ensure deliverables meet fabrication and erection requirements with minimal oversight
  • Own larger scopes of fabrication projects, develop detailed 3D models and fabrication drawings using Tekla Structures
  • Interpret structural and architectural drawings, specifications, and design intent
  • Resolve complex connections and clashes, performing QA/QC final checks
  • Produce shop drawings, erection drawings, BOMs and NC files, and material take-offs
  • Coordinate with engineers, project managers, junior detailers, and fabrication shop personnel to ensure accuracy and efficiency
  • Estimate efforts and support client communications when necessary
  • Review and check drawings for quality, completeness, and compliance with project standards
  • Manage revisions and updates throughout the project lifecycle
  • Assist in resolving design and fabrication issues

Required Qualifications:

  • 8+ years of experience as a Tekla Detailer (structural steel) with leadership experience
  • Ability to work independently while leading projects for the detailing team
  • Advanced proficiency in Tekla Structures
  • Strong knowledge of AISC codes, engineering judgement, and relevant industry standards
  • Ability to read and interpret construction documents
  • Experience with clash detection and coordination
  • Excellent attention to detail and problem-solving skills
  • Strong communication and teamwork abilities

Preferred Qualifications:

  • 10+ years of experience as a Tekla Detailer (structural steel) and experience as a team lead
  • Experience working with fabrication shops or on-site construction teams
  • Familiarity with BIM workflows and integration
